Any benefit to getting the bigger 18'' ones or sound/performance is the same?

BC416 05-01-2015 02:58 PM

Quote:

Originally Posted by Angel370Z (Post 3185581)
Any benefit to getting the bigger 18'' ones or sound/performance is the same?

Says it right on the F.I. product page:

•The X Pipe has 3 options. Non Resonated, 12" Resonators or 18" Resonators. The resonators are strictly noise canceling devices. They DO NOT hinder performance at all. They are primarily designed to cut down interior noise resonance AKA "Drone"! The longer the resonator, the quieter the interior noise.
